<el-table :data="tableDataSum">
<el-table-column prop="userId" align="center" label="ID" width="100" />
<el-table-column prop="nickName" align="center" label="昵称" width="100" />
<el-table-column prop="headUrl" align="center" label="头像" width="100">
<template #default="{ row }">
<el-avatar :src="row.headUrl" />
</template>
</el-table-column>
<el-table-column prop="mobile" align="center" label="手机" width="120" />
<el-table-column prop="realNameSystem" align="center" label="状态" width="100">
<template #default="{ row }">
<el-tag :type="row.realNameSystem == 1 ? 'success' : 'danger'">
{{ row.realNameSystem == 1 ? '已认证' : '未认证' }}
</el-tag>
</template>
</el-table-column>
<el-table-column prop="name" align="center" label="操作">
<template #default="{ row }">
<el-radio
v-model="selectedId"
:value="row.userId"
@click.stop ="handleSelect(row)"
></el-radio>
</template>
</el-table-column>
</el-table>
const selectedId = ref<string>('')
const handleSelect = (row: any) => {
console.log(row)
selectedId.value = selectedId.value == row.userId ? '' : row.userId
bindUserId.value = selectedId.value
console.log(selectedId.value)
}